Citrosol presents its Citrocide® Fresh-Cut technology at KRONEN's Customer Day in Germany

The company participated in the technical forum on hygiene, quality and automation with a presentation on water management and food safety, and showcased its main innovations for the fresh-cut range at its stand.

Citrocide® Fresh-Cut technology, developed by Citrosol to ensure hygienic, safe and sustainable washing of minimally processed fruits and vegetables, was the protagonist at the KRONEN Customer Day 2025. The event, held on September 25 and 26 in Kehl am Rhein, brought together more than 200 attendees from 45 countries and served as an international showcase for the company to demonstrate its commitment to innovation and food safety in the fresh-cut industry.

At the Technical Forum on hygiene, quality and automation, Dr. Martín Mottura, from Citrosol, gave a presentation entitled "Water management and food safety in post-harvest washing operations", in which he analyzed the current situation of water management in washing processes in the fresh-cut industry based on the results recently published by the EFSA (European Food Safety Agency). During his speech, Mottura explained how the integral Citrocide® Fresh-Cut system, developed by Citrosol, guarantees hygienic washing of minimally processed fruits and vegetables, increasing food safety in an efficient and sustainable way.

Customer Day 2025

Customer Day 2025, organized by KRONEN, a world leader in fruit and vegetable processing machinery, combined practical demonstrations in an exhibition area of more than 3,000 m², technical conferences and networking spaces. Citrosol had its own stand where it presented its innovative technologies for the fresh-cut industry, reinforcing its commitment to food safety, sustainability and efficiency in washing processes. Attendees praised the professional and close atmosphere of the event, and highlighted the importance of being able to see live the most innovative technological solutions and talk directly with engineers and developers.

The event once again highlighted the role of KRONEN and its partners, including Citrosol, as world leaders in innovation for fresh food processing, consolidating its position as a showcase for solutions that shape the future of automation and sustainable fruit and vegetable production.
